Output d93c77923aca8e3f607b7fa9644eae0620008df7a358c30680be9a7e509dca0c:0

value
758
script pubkey
OP_0 OP_PUSHBYTES_20 8e4e12470cc26ef9bc0654092d393572bedcbf2a
address
bc1q3e8py3cvcfh0n0qx2syj6wf4w2lde0e2xqlvcg
transaction
d93c77923aca8e3f607b7fa9644eae0620008df7a358c30680be9a7e509dca0c
spent
true